Android教程網
  1. 首頁
  2. Android 技術
  3. Android 手機
  4. Android 系統教程
  5. Android 游戲
 Android教程網 >> Android技術 >> 關於Android編程 >> Android新建Activity的方法

Android新建Activity的方法

編輯:關於Android編程

本文實例講述了Android新建Activity的方法。分享給大家供大家參考,具體如下:

在一個Android工程中,如何新建一個Activity?方法如下:

一、新建一個類(*.class),繼承自android.app.Activity類。

二、在res/layout目錄下新建一個布局xml文件,文件名隨意(只能包含小寫字母數字或下劃線),用來設置新Activity的布局(對於如何設置Activity的布局,可參考本站相關內容)。

三、打開AndroidManifest.xml文件,在裡面進行一下新Activity的注冊。
方法是雙擊AndroidManifest.xml這個文件,在eclipse的編輯區下面會出現這樣的選項:

選擇Application這個選項,將編輯區的滾動條拖到最下面,找到:

當前裡面有的Activity是主Activity,我們點add按鈕,選擇Activity,這時你會發現上面的Application Nodes中多了一個Activity,點一下左面的新的Activity,確保它被選中,之後點擊在右側的Attributes for Activity中的Name項,在彈出的對話框中輸入新Activity的名字(就是你第一步新建的類的類名),輸入名字時它有自動查找功能,之後點擊保存,新的Activity就被注冊了,我們也可以從AndroidManifest.xml的代碼中看到新注冊的Activity(當然你也可以直接加代碼)。

之後去你第一步建的那個類中為新Activity添加OnCreate方法,在類中加上:

@Override
  public void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.show_info_activity); // show_info_activity是第二步新建的xml文件的文件名
  }

這樣一個Activity就被創建好了。

有關Activity的切換其實也很簡單。用intent就能實現,感興趣的朋友可參考本站intent相關資料。

更多關於Android相關內容感興趣的讀者可查看本站專題:《Android編程之activity操作技巧總結》、《Android通信方式總結》、《Android調試技巧與常見問題解決方法匯總》、《Android開發入門與進階教程》、《Android基本組件用法總結》、《Android布局layout技巧總結》及《Android控件用法總結》

希望本文所述對大家Android程序設計有所幫助。

  1. 上一頁:
  2. 下一頁:
熱門文章
閱讀排行版
Copyright © Android教程網 All Rights Reserved